ASPECTS OF CONE MORPHOLOGY AND DEVELOPMENT IN PODOCARPACEAE (CONIFERALES)

Ovulate cones in most Podocarpaceae consist of one or more fertile units, each composed of a fertile bract subtending an axillary epimatium that supports a single adaxial inverted ovule. Cones may consist of numerous units, up to ca. 20 in Microcachrys, but show progressive reduction in different taxa to the ultimate condition in which there is only a single pseudoterminal ovular unit. In the development of the ovular complex the solitary ovule arises from the surface of the preexisting epimatium. The sequence of parts is acropetal, rather than basipetal as previously reported. The consistency of the developmental process supports the hypothesis that the function of the epimatium is to produce an inverted ovule, essential for pollen scavenging via an extended pollination drop. Cone structure and position in relation to shoot construction, phenology of cone development, and correlation between the timing of development in cones and parent shoots are all shown to be interrelated.
